About Anders Wirén

Anders Wirén is a scholar working on Soil Science, Immunology and Allergy,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, Nature and Landscape Conservation and Environmental Chemistry, having authored 29 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(8 papers), Peatlands and Wetlands Ecology (7 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(5 papers), Botany and Plant Ecology Studies (5 papers), Soil and Water Nutrient Dynamics (4 papers), Insects and Parasite Interactions (3 papers), Study of Mite Species (3 papers) and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(627 citations), Immunology and Allergy (216 cit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(376 citations), Environmental Chemistry (267 citations) and Insect Science (271 citations). Anders Wirén has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, Germany and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Tryggve Persson, Stig Larsson, Tom Ericsson, Lennart Lundgren, S. G. O. Johansson, Marianne van Hage, Ulrik Lohm, T. Rosswall, Bengt Söderström and Heléne Lundkvist.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ical & Experimental Allergy, Oikos, Allergy, Water Air & Soil Pollution and Value in Health.
